Reading Comprehension: The Tryout
Read the passage carefully, then answer the questions. Where choices are given, select the best answer.
The pool at 5:45 a.m. was a sheet of grey glass, and Dev hated breaking it. He hated the cold, the chlorine, the black line that unspooled beneath him lap after lap. What he could not explain to anyone, least of all his father, was that he also loved it: the way the world narrowed to breath and count and reach.
State tryouts were in nine days. His rival, Marcus Webb, had beaten him by two tenths of a second at regionals, and two tenths had been living in Dev's head ever since, renting space, rearranging the furniture.
His coach saw it. "You're swimming his race," she said on Tuesday, tapping her clipboard. "Every split, you're checking lane six. Swim your own race. Negative split, easy first fifty, and finish over the top of him."
On the day, Dev did not look at lane six. He went out smooth and long, turned fourth at the wall, and built. At the final turn his lungs were burning coins, but the water felt fast, and he touched in first by a full second. Marcus reached across the lane rope, and the handshake was real.
"Your race," his coach said, showing him the splits. The second fifty was faster than the first.
